Members of Delta Zeta chapter of Phi Delta Kappa national educational sorority, including (l-r) Carol Reed, president, Ronzie Patterson, parliamentarian and Krystal Johnson, second vice president and membership chair, welcomed teachers and staff back to school during the opening session held July 30 with treat bags and information about the organization. Delta Zeta chapter is a group of educators dedicated to providing community service, mentoring high school students, and annually awarding a scholarship to a student enrolled in a teacher education program pursuing an education degree. With the members is Ware County Schools Supt. Dr. Lynn Barber.
